| Main Entry: | tiff |
| Part of Speech: | noun |
| Definition: | argument |
| Synonyms: | altercation, difference, disagreement, dispute, falling-out*, fit, huff*, miff*, pet, quarrel, row*, run-in*, scrap, spat, squabble, sulk, tantrum, temper, words, wrangle, bad mood, bickering |
| Antonyms: | agreement, harmony |
* = informal/non-formal usage

| Main Entry: | bicker |
| Part of Speech: | verb |
| Definition: | nastily argue |
| Synonyms: | brawl, caterwaul, cavil, dig, disagree, dispute, fall out, fight, hassle, quarrel, quibble, row, scrap, scrape, spar, spat, squabble, tiff, wrangle, altercate, cause a scene, pick at, trade zingers |
| Notes: | to bicker is to quarrel and to dicker is to haggle or bargain |
| Antonyms: | agree, concede, discuss |
